File tree Expand file tree Collapse file tree 8 files changed +132
-1
lines changed Expand file tree Collapse file tree 8 files changed +132
-1
lines changed Original file line number Diff line number Diff line change
1
+ _build /
Original file line number Diff line number Diff line change
1
+ # Minimal makefile for Sphinx documentation
2
+ #
3
+
4
+ # You can set these variables from the command line, and also
5
+ # from the environment for the first two.
6
+ SPHINXOPTS ?=
7
+ SPHINXBUILD ?= sphinx-build
8
+ SOURCEDIR = .
9
+ BUILDDIR = _build
10
+
11
+ # Put it first so that "make" without argument is like "make help".
12
+ help :
13
+ @$(SPHINXBUILD ) -M help " $( SOURCEDIR) " " $( BUILDDIR) " $(SPHINXOPTS ) $(O )
14
+
15
+ .PHONY : help Makefile
16
+
17
+ # Catch-all target: route all unknown targets to Sphinx using the new
18
+ # "make mode" option. $(O) is meant as a shortcut for $(SPHINXOPTS).
19
+ % : Makefile
20
+ @$(SPHINXBUILD ) -M $@ " $( SOURCEDIR) " " $( BUILDDIR) " $(SPHINXOPTS ) $(O )
Original file line number Diff line number Diff line change
1
+ # RosTooling.github.io
2
+
3
+ This repository holds the source and configuration files used to generate the [ RosTooling documentation] ( https://ipa320.github.io/RosTooling.github.io/ ) page.
4
+
5
+ Dependencies for Build:
6
+ * [ Sphinx] ( https://www.sphinx-doc.org/en/master/usage/installation.html )
7
+ * ` sudo apt install python3-pip `
8
+ * ` pip install sphinx `
9
+ * ` sphinx-build -b html . _build `
10
+
11
+ The last command will create a _ build folder to contain the html implementation.
Original file line number Diff line number Diff line change 1
- theme : jekyll-theme-cayman
1
+ theme : jekyll-theme-slate
Original file line number Diff line number Diff line change
1
+ # Configuration file for the Sphinx documentation builder.
2
+ #
3
+ # For the full list of built-in configuration values, see the documentation:
4
+ # https://www.sphinx-doc.org/en/master/usage/configuration.html
5
+
6
+ # -- Project information -----------------------------------------------------
7
+ # https://www.sphinx-doc.org/en/master/usage/configuration.html#project-information
8
+
9
+ project = 'RosTooling.github.io'
10
+ copyright = '2024, Nadia Hammoudeh Garcia'
11
+ author = 'Nadia Hammoudeh Garcia'
12
+
13
+ # -- General configuration ---------------------------------------------------
14
+ # https://www.sphinx-doc.org/en/master/usage/configuration.html#general-configuration
15
+
16
+ extensions = ['sphinx_rtd_theme' ]
17
+
18
+ templates_path = ['_templates' ]
19
+ exclude_patterns = ['_build' , 'Thumbs.db' , '.DS_Store' ]
20
+
21
+
22
+
23
+ # -- Options for HTML output -------------------------------------------------
24
+ # https://www.sphinx-doc.org/en/master/usage/configuration.html#options-for-html-output
25
+
26
+ html_theme = 'alabaster'
27
+ html_static_path = ['_static' ]
Original file line number Diff line number Diff line change
1
+ .. RosTooling.github.io documentation master file, created by
2
+ sphinx-quickstart on Tue Nov 5 14:06:14 2024.
3
+ You can adapt this file completely to your liking, but it should at least
4
+ contain the root `toctree` directive.
5
+
6
+ RosTooling.github.io documentation
7
+ ==================================
8
+
9
+ Add your content using ``reStructuredText `` syntax. See the
10
+ `reStructuredText <https://www.sphinx-doc.org/en/master/usage/restructuredtext/index.html >`_
11
+ documentation for details.
12
+
13
+
14
+ .. toctree ::
15
+ :maxdepth: 2
16
+ :caption: Contents:
17
+
18
+ main
19
+ docu/RosModelDescription
20
+ docu/ParametersAPI
21
+ docu/NewCommunicationObjects
22
+ docu/RosSystemModelDescription
23
+ docu/LearnRosModels
24
+ docu/CreateYourModel
25
+ docu/rossdl
26
+ docu/StaticCodeAnalyis
27
+ docu/ros2model
28
+ docu/LearnRosSystemModels
29
+ docu/LearnRosSystemModels2
30
+ docu/CodeGeneration
31
+ docu/SystemModelsVisualization
32
+ docu/Example_Turtlesim
33
+ docu/MobileBase_beginner
34
+ docu/Manipulation_advanced
35
+ docu/eclipse_issues
36
+ docu/RosTooling_issues
37
+ docu/Example_PubSub
File renamed without changes.
Original file line number Diff line number Diff line change
1
+ @ ECHO OFF
2
+
3
+ pushd %~dp0
4
+
5
+ REM Command file for Sphinx documentation
6
+
7
+ if " %SPHINXBUILD% " == " " (
8
+ set SPHINXBUILD = sphinx-build
9
+ )
10
+ set SOURCEDIR = .
11
+ set BUILDDIR = _build
12
+
13
+ %SPHINXBUILD% > NUL 2 > NUL
14
+ if errorlevel 9009 (
15
+ echo .
16
+ echo .The 'sphinx-build' command was not found. Make sure you have Sphinx
17
+ echo .installed, then set the SPHINXBUILD environment variable to point
18
+ echo .to the full path of the 'sphinx-build' executable. Alternatively you
19
+ echo .may add the Sphinx directory to PATH.
20
+ echo .
21
+ echo .If you don't have Sphinx installed, grab it from
22
+ echo .https://www.sphinx-doc.org/
23
+ exit /b 1
24
+ )
25
+
26
+ if " %1 " == " " goto help
27
+
28
+ %SPHINXBUILD% -M %1 %SOURCEDIR% %BUILDDIR% %SPHINXOPTS% %O%
29
+ goto end
30
+
31
+ :help
32
+ %SPHINXBUILD% -M help %SOURCEDIR% %BUILDDIR% %SPHINXOPTS% %O%
33
+
34
+ :end
35
+ popd
You can’t perform that action at this time.
0 commit comments